Three New Large-Scale Murals Being Created in Liepaja by International Artists

Liepaja is currently hosting three new large-scale wall murals created by artists from Spain, Mexico, and France. This marks the first such extensive public art project in the city.

Foto: LSM Kultūra

Liepaja's urban landscape is enriched annually with large-format murals by local and international artists, making it one of the most prominent public art destinations in the Baltic states. Currently, three new works are being created by artists from Spain, Mexico, and France. This is the first project of this scale, involving three international artists simultaneously. The murals will further enhance Liepaja's reputation as a vibrant hub for public art.
